Output 05efaa94c56da70f71763b5088c8c8d68d08643a3cc55a37ba90e0ee3c7fe171:2

value
38351838
script pubkey
OP_0 OP_PUSHBYTES_32 b27b99334628b6c35a15556d17cce037a0b5487ee95a43f04057b6aa8af2a706
address
bc1qkfaejv6x9zmvxks424k30n8qx7st2jr7a9dy8uzq27m24zhj5urqu80vjf
transaction
05efaa94c56da70f71763b5088c8c8d68d08643a3cc55a37ba90e0ee3c7fe171
spent
true